CoderPad – A Melhor Plataforma Online de Entrevistas de Programação para Engenheiros de Software
O CoderPad é a plataforma definitiva para conduzir entrevistas técnicas eficientes, eficazes e justas. Projetado especificamente para a contratação de engenharia de software, ele transforma o processo de avaliação de candidatos com um ambiente de programação colaborativo baseado em navegador que executa código em tempo real. Ao eliminar atritos de configuração e fornecer ferramentas poderosas de avaliação, o CoderPad ajuda as equipes de engenharia a identificar os melhores talentos mais rapidamente e tomar melhores decisões de contratação.
O que é o CoderPad?
O CoderPad é uma plataforma de Software como Serviço (SaaS) especializada, construída para o ciclo de vida da entrevista técnica. Ele fornece um ambiente de programação compartilhado e em tempo real onde entrevistadores e candidatos podem escrever, executar e depurar código juntos durante sessões ao vivo. Mais do que apenas um editor, é um conjunto integrado de avaliação que suporta mais de 40 linguagens e frameworks de programação, oferece uma biblioteca de perguntas pré-construídas e inclui ferramentas para pontuação e anotações. Ele substitui as ineficiências do compartilhamento de tela, IDEs locais e exercícios de quadro branco por uma experiência de entrevista padronizada e profissional.
Principais Recursos do CoderPad
Editor Colaborativo em Tempo Real
O núcleo do CoderPad é um editor robusto no estilo de programação em par. Tanto o entrevistador quanto o candidato veem as digitações um do outro em tempo real, permitindo discussões técnicas naturais e solução colaborativa de problemas. Destaque de sintaxe, autoindentação e uma interface familiar garantem que os candidatos possam focar no problema, não na ferramenta.
Execução de Código ao Vivo & REPL
Os candidatos podem executar seu código instantaneamente durante a sessão de entrevista. Isso fornece feedback imediato, permite o desenvolvimento iterativo e permite que os entrevistadores avaliem habilidades de depuração e pensamento lógico em ação. O Read-Eval-Print Loop (REPL) é inestimável para explorar soluções em linguagens como Python, JavaScript e SQL.
Suporte Abrangente a Linguagens e Bancos de Dados
Vá além das linguagens básicas. O CoderPad suporta stacks modernos e de nicho, incluindo Go, Rust, Kotlin, Swift, TypeScript e frameworks como React. Ele também inclui sandboxes de banco de dados integrados (ex: PostgreSQL, MySQL) para entrevistas focadas em backend e dados, tornando-o versátil para funções de full-stack.
Ferramentas Integradas de Avaliação de Candidatos
Simplifique as revisões pós-entrevista com rubricas de pontuação integradas, blocos de notas privados para entrevistadores e a capacidade de gravar a reprodução da sessão. Isso cria um rastro de auditoria, reduz o viés por meio de feedback estruturado e ajuda as equipes de contratação a calibrar suas avaliações de forma eficiente.
Biblioteca de Perguntas Pré-construídas e Pads Personalizados
Inicie suas entrevistas com uma biblioteca curada de desafios de programação em vários níveis de dificuldade e domínios (algoritmos, design de sistema, front-end). Você também pode criar, salvar e reutilizar seus próprios 'pads' personalizados para manter a consistência entre as etapas da entrevista.
Quem Deve Usar o CoderPad?
O CoderPad é essencial para qualquer organização que contrate engenheiros de software, desenvolvedores ou talentos técnicos. É ideal para Gerentes de Contratação Técnica, Líderes de Engenharia, Recrutadores que coordenam triagens técnicas e painéis de entrevistas em startups, scale-ups e grandes empresas. É particularmente valioso para equipes remotas e distribuídas que precisam de uma maneira padronizada e confiável de avaliar habilidades de programação sem restrições geográficas.
Preços e Camada Gratuita do CoderPad
O CoderPad opera em um modelo de assinatura flexível, escalando com o seu volume de contratação. É importante destacar que ele oferece uma camada gratuita robusta, perfeita para entrevistadores individuais ou pequenas equipes testarem a plataforma. O plano gratuito geralmente inclui um número limitado de sessões de entrevista por mês com os principais recursos de colaboração. Os planos pagos (Team, Business, Enterprise) desbloqueiam entrevistas ilimitadas, análises avançadas, bancos de questões dedicados, integrações com ATS, permissões baseadas em função e suporte premium. Visite o site deles para obter os detalhes de preços mais atuais.
Casos de uso comuns
- Conduzir entrevistas de programação ao vivo para posições remotas de desenvolvedor de software
- Triar candidatos de engenharia júnior, pleno e sênior com testes padronizados
- Administrar desafios de programação para fazer em casa com prazos e execução de código
- Avaliar habilidades de design de sistema e consultas de banco de dados em um ambiente isolado (sandbox)
- Facilitar sessões de programação em par durante o processo de entrevista técnica
Principais benefícios
- Reduza o tempo de contratação (time-to-hire) otimizando o fluxo de triagem técnica e entrevista.
- Melhore a experiência do candidato com um ambiente de programação profissional que não requer configuração local.
- Tome decisões de contratação mais objetivas com feedback estruturado, pontuação e replay da sessão.
- Escalone seu processo de entrevista técnica de forma consistente em uma equipe de contratação distribuída.
- Avalie habilidades reais de programação e resolução de problemas, não apenas conhecimento teórico.
Prós e contras
Prós
- Colaboração e execução de código em tempo real inigualáveis para uma verdadeira sensação de programação em par.
- Suporte extensivo a linguagens e bancos de dados cobre virtualmente qualquer stack tecnológica.
- Ferramentas poderosas de avaliação e anotação integradas diretamente no fluxo de trabalho da entrevista.
- Excelente experiência do candidato com atrito mínimo e nenhuma configuração local necessária.
- Camada gratuita robusta permite que as equipes testem a plataforma completamente antes de se comprometer.
Contras
- Recursos avançados, como análises extensivas e integrações personalizadas com ATS, estão bloqueados em planos de nível superior.
- A interface, embora funcional, pode parecer menos personalizável em comparação com um IDE local para alguns usuários especialistas.
- Sendo uma ferramenta baseada na web, requer uma conexão estável com a internet para um desempenho ideal.
Perguntas frequentes
O CoderPad é gratuito?
Sim, o CoderPad oferece uma camada gratuita ideal para entrevistadores individuais ou pequenas equipes. Ele inclui um número definido de sessões de entrevista por mês com acesso ao editor colaborativo principal e recursos de execução de código. Para entrevistas ilimitadas e funcionalidades avançadas, como bancos de questões e integrações, estão disponíveis planos de assinatura pagos.
O CoderPad é bom para contratar engenheiros de software?
Absolutamente. O CoderPad é uma das plataformas padrão do setor para contratação de engenheiros de software. Ele é projetado especificamente para avaliar as habilidades práticas de programação exigidas para o trabalho. A combinação de colaboração ao vivo, execução de código e ferramentas de avaliação fornece uma avaliação mais precisa e eficiente das habilidades de um candidato do que perguntas teóricas ou de quadro branco tradicionais isoladamente.
Quais linguagens de programação o CoderPad suporta?
O CoderPad suporta mais de 40 linguagens e frameworks de programação. Isso inclui linguagens populares como Python, JavaScript, Java, C++ e Go, bem como bancos de dados como PostgreSQL e MySQL. Ele também suporta linguagens modernas e de nicho, como Rust, Kotlin, Swift e TypeScript, tornando-o adequado para avaliar candidatos em uma ampla gama de funções e especializações técnicas.
O CoderPad pode ser usado para tarefas para fazer em casa (take-home)?
Sim. Além das entrevistas ao vivo, o CoderPad pode ser configurado para desafios de programação assíncronos (take-home). Os entrevistadores podem configurar um 'pad' com um enunciado de problema, definir um limite de tempo e enviar um link para o candidato. O candidato completa o desafio de forma independente, e o entrevistador pode revisar o código, o histórico de execução e os resultados posteriormente, conforme sua conveniência.
Conclusão
Para equipes de engenharia sérias sobre a construção de um processo de contratação técnico rigoroso, eficiente e justo, o CoderPad é uma ferramenta indispensável. Ele preenche com sucesso a lacuna entre avaliar o conhecimento teórico e a competência prática de programação no trabalho. Ao fornecer um ambiente padronizado e colaborativo com feedback em tempo real, ele eleva a experiência da entrevista tanto para candidatos quanto para entrevistadores. Seja você esteja conduzindo sua primeira triagem técnica ou escalando entrevistas para uma organização de engenharia global, o CoderPad oferece os recursos e a confiabilidade necessários para contratar com confiança. Comece com sua camada gratuita para experimentar em primeira mão por que ele é uma das principais escolhas para equipes de engenharia de software em todo o mundo.